2011 Mercury Mariner

Programming Guide for 2011 Integrated Keyless Entry Remote Fob (Keyhead Transmitter)

Important Notice: To program an additional key for this vehicle, you must have two working, previously programmed ignition keys. The new key must be unprogrammed, compatible, and contain an integrated keyless entry remote (keyhead transmitter). This process will not work if you only have one working key. Each step must be completed within specific timing requirements to be successful.

Programming Instructions:

  • Step 1: Before starting, make sure you have all three keys in the vehicle with you: Two previously programmed ignition keys One new, unprogrammed key with an integrated remote
  • Step 2: Sit in the driver’s seat and close all vehicle doors to prevent interruptions.
  • Step 3: Insert the first programmed key into the ignition switch.
  • Step 4: Turn the ignition to the ON position (do not start the engine). Leave the key in the ON position for at least 3 seconds but no more than 10 seconds.
  • Step 5: Turn the ignition to the OFF position and remove the key.
  • Step 6: Wait at least 3 seconds but no more than 10 seconds before proceeding to the next step.
  • Step 7: Insert the second programmed key into the ignition switch.
  • Step 8: Turn the ignition to the ON position. Keep the key in the ON position for at least 3 seconds but no more than 10 seconds.
  • Step 9: Turn the ignition to the OFF position and remove the key.
  • Step 10: Wait at least 3 seconds but no more than 10 seconds before inserting the new key.
  • Step 11: Insert the new unprogrammed key into the ignition switch.
  • Step 12: Turn the ignition to the ON position and leave it on for at least 6 seconds. This allows the vehicle to recognize and program the new key.
  • Step 13: Turn the ignition OFF and remove the key.
  • Step 14: Wait a few seconds, then insert the newly programmed key into the ignition.
  • Step 15: Attempt to start the engine. If the engine starts, the key has been successfully programmed.
  • Step 16: Press the lock or unlock button on the key to confirm the integrated remote fob is functioning properly.
  • Step 17: If the key does not start the vehicle or the remote does not respond, wait 10 seconds and repeat the entire process starting from Step 3.

Additional Considerations: Both previously programmed keys must be valid and recognized by the system in order to activate programming mode. Timing is critical. Exceeding any of the time limits between steps will result in a failed programming attempt. Do not attempt to start the engine during the procedure. Use only the ON position until testing in Step 15. Check the battery in the new key if remote features do not respond after successful engine start.
